Summary:
The city of Concord, New Hampshire is home to a single middle school, Rundlett Middle School, which serves students in grades 6-8. While the school's performance has fluctuated in recent years, with a statewide ranking ranging from 62nd out of 132 middle schools in 2024-2025 to 111th out of 134 in 2022-2023, its proficiency rates in Mathematics, Reading, and Science have generally been on par with or slightly below the Concord School District and the state of New Hampshire averages.
Rundlett Middle School's student-teacher ratio was 11.4 in the 2023-2024 school year, and over 36% of its students were eligible for free or reduced-price lunch, indicating that the school serves a relatively high-need population.
